The Night Agent Season 2: A Cozy Action Show to Warm Your Nights

As the latest season of "The Night Agent" hits Netflix, fans of the show are in for a treat. The solid spy thriller, starring Gabriel Basso as Agent Peter Sutherland, is back with a new season that promises to be just as captivating as the first. With its unique blend of action, suspense, and intrigue, "The Night Agent" is the perfect cozy action show to snuggle up with on a cold night. The show's second season follows Peter Sutherland as he takes on a new challenge, tracking down a CIA agent accused of leaking sensitive information. This plot twist is sure to keep viewers on the edge of their seats, wondering what will happen next and how Sutherland will navigate this complex web of espionage. The first season of "The Night Agent" set the stage for the show's success, with its gripping storyline and well-developed characters. As a quick recap, the first season introduced viewers to Peter Sutherland, a low-level FBI agent who finds himself at the center of a conspiracy that threatens the very foundations of the US government. With its breakneck pace and unexpected twists, the first season kept viewers hooked, eager to know more about the mysterious world of espionage and the characters that inhabit it.
